Description

  • Human PKB (residues 302-314) Synthetic Peptide, PEP-054, from Invitrogen
  • PEP-054 is a 13 amino acid synthetic phosphopeptide whose sequence corresponds to residues 302-314 of human PKB
  • The phosphorylated threonine corresponds to T308 in human PKB
  • The sequence of this peptide is (amino to carboxy terminus): D302-G-A-T-M-K-T (PO3)-F-C-G-T-P-E314This peptide may be used for neutralization and control experiments with the polyclonal antibody that reacts with this product and PKB, catalog # PA1-540
  • Using a solution of peptide of equal volume and concentration to the corresponding antibody will yield a large molar excess of peptide (∼70-fold) for competitive inhibition of antibody-protein binding reactions.Reconstitute with 0.1 ml of distilled water.
